Pakistan Senate Passes 27th Amendment Restructuring Judiciary and Military Leadership
Pakistan’s Senate has approved the 27th Constitutional Amendment with an overwhelming majority, introducing sweeping changes to the judiciary and defense structure. Despite fierce protests from opposition lawmakers, the government secured the required two-thirds majority, paving the way for the creation of a Federal Constitutional Court and redefining the powers of the Supreme Court.

Pakistan Rejects Allegations of Blocking Hindu Pilgrims, Calls Claims “Baseless”
Pakistan’s Foreign Office has dismissed reports that Hindu community members were denied entry into the country, stressing the matter was administrative and not religious. Officials highlighted that thousands of Sikh pilgrims were welcomed for Baba Guru Nanak’s birth anniversary, while a few travelers with incomplete documents were asked to return.

Philippines Declares National Disaster as Typhoon Kalmigi Claims Over 100 Lives
President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. has announced a national disaster after Typhoon Kalmigi swept through the Philippines, leaving more than 100 dead and hundreds missing. The storm has now moved toward Vietnam, where authorities brace for impact.
